Artists can submit their work for a Clitheroe Castle exhibition

0

Local artists in the Ribble Valley and surrounding areas are invited to submit their work for display in an annual exhibition.

Submissions to the ‘Inspired: The Ribble Valley Open’ exhibition can be made until Friday 6 May.

The exhibition is open to amateur and professional artists, and students who live or work in the Ribble Valley and nearby.

This year, artists have been challenged to produce work to reflect their personal interpretation on a theme of ‘time’.

Claire Sutton, Lancashire County Council’s museum manager at Clitheroe Castle, said: “I’m sure that we’ll receive some high quality submissions. I know the talent that we have in this area from previous exhibitions that we’ve hosted.

“The expression of contentious, traditional or humorous points of view are all welcome. We want the artist’s own views on the theme of time, and these can be provocative and intriguing.

“The artist awarded the Selectors’ Choice this year will get the chance to have a solo exhibition next year.”

Each artist can submit a maximum of three examples of their work. The exhibition, in the Steward’s Gallery, will run from Saturday 6 August to Sunday 16 October.

The Steward’s Gallery is open daily from 11am to 4pm and admission to the exhibition in this part of Clitheroe Castle is free.

Admission to Clitheroe Castle is £4.20 for adults and £3.10 for concessions. Young people aged 13 to 18 and accompanied children up to the age of 12 go free.

Limited disabled parking is available at the museum. Parking is also available on car parks in the town centre.
